Delving Deeper AI-Powered Article Creation
Artificial intelligence article generators are becoming increasingly sophisticated the way content is created, but what processes are involved? Essentially, these tools employ NLP and AI algorithms to understand and create text. The process typically begins with providing a topic, keywords, or a brief description. The AI then scans vast amounts of existing text data – typically gathered from the internet – to identify patterns, linkages and pertinent data. Following this, the AI builds original text, replicating human writing style. Sophisticated systems can even tailor the tone, style, and sophistication of the generated content. It's important to note, it's crucial to remember that AI-generated articles are not always perfect and often require editing by a human editor to ensure precision and clarity.
Truth vs. Lies: Verifying Authenticity with AI-Generated News Content
The rise of artificial intelligence in news production presents both remarkable opportunities and substantial difficulties. While AI can streamline the creation of news articles, abbreviate information, and deliver content at scale, it also presents the risk of inaccuracies and the dissemination of misinformation. Therefore, it is absolutely crucial to develop robust mechanisms for fact-checking AI-generated content. These mechanisms should involve a blend of automated tools and human oversight. Additionally, clarity regarding the employment of AI in news production is paramount. Audiences deserve to know whether an article was generated by a human or an algorithm, allowing them to evaluate the information with due caution. Addressing these concerns is critical to maintaining credibility in the news media and ensuring a well-informed citizenry.
